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1078 629 477526280 29961287448 578
09 20538630
09 20538630
6119 34 9801925048
All about undefined
Interested in learning more?
09 20538630
6119 34 9801925048
See more
83902423 947834553 31
023196205 585 307 546
See more
543745800 5568837827
18972389390 6269079 467393 41
See more